The Ten Realms were for a long time eleven separate kingdoms. Three generations ago, Daid Vandygriff stormed the continent with a foreign army and forced the other ten kings to bend knee to him. He allowed them to keep their lands and their royal status, just so long as he was the only remaining King. The other royal families were only allowed the title of Prince. As a gesture of goodwill to his new liege men, he lessened the lands of his own kingdom, parceling it out to some of the smaller kingdoms-- now become the Realms.

The family Vandygriff remains the High Family, the rulers of the continent as a whole. Theirs is the final word on anything involving the Realms. Each individual Realm maintains its own sovereignty. I have complete control over Uppercourt, so long as my actions don't upset the King. The High Prince Tobian is the one who rules over us Lesser Princes, and he will one day be King over the whole Ten Realms.
